Hailed as ‘a leading player in the professional negligence field’, Burges Salmon LLP’s predominantly claimant-side practice possesses particular strength in lender-side and pensions professional negligence claims. The group, led by Andrew Burnette, is also known for its expertise pertaining to private wealth claims. Pensions-related disputes are handled by Justin Briggs and Suzanne Padmore, with the latter frequently acting on behalf of trustees and employers in claims against pension scheme advisers. Senior associate Kelly Whittaker acts for businesses and financial institutions in multi-party professional negligence disputes.

Work highlights

  • Advised Astrel 1 UK Loan S.A.R.L & others on a surveyor negligence claim against a firm regarding the overvaluation of two neighbouring mansions in St James' Park, London, which stood as security for a £30m bridge-to-sell loan.
  • Represented the Trustees to the Robert Horne Group Pension Scheme in a claim against a pensions consultancy and an international law firm stemming from errors committed in the closure of a defined benefit scheme to future accrual and in implementing other scheme changes.
  • Instructed by Ten Financial LLP and its principal in connection with claims brought by two former clients in the Commercial Court regarding failed investments.
